Position Description

The Senior Project Manager (SPM) – Corporate Solar is responsible for the overall management (plans, budgets, schedules, safety, people, and profit) of multiple projects, multi-phased projects, or large complex projects, delivering work on time and within company profit guidelines.

A Senior Project Manager has demonstrated the ability to successfully manage complex projects and/or increased project volume from preconstruction through closeout. The SPM creates and maintains detailed construction schedules, project documents, and budgets, and implements team strategies aligned with company goals.

Senior PMs are also expected to manage and mentor project team members (including Project Coordinators, Project Engineers, Assistant Project Managers, and/or Project Managers as assigned).

Solar Differentiators (What makes this role unique)

This position is tailored to BEAR’s solar workstream, requiring strong portfolio thinking and consistent execution across multiple concurrent projects. The SPM will:

  • Lead solar projects with a strong focus on profitability, schedule performance, and stakeholder communication, while coordinating closely with the Superintendent/field leadership.
  • Support solar growth by building and maintaining relationships with clients, subcontractors, vendors, and industry partners, and by helping expand the vendor network for a more competitive solar delivery model.
Key Responsibilities
Leadership, Planning & Delivery
  • Develop, drive, and implement project goals as the project lead.
  • Ensure there is a detailed plan for how to achieve each stage of the project.
  • Create and maintain project schedules, including 3-week look-aheads.
  • Coordinate construction field staff with the project Superintendent/field manager.
  • Ensure projects are closed out on a timely basis.
  • Ensure projects meet financial targets and align to BEAR’s profit expectations.
  • Manage all project financials and ensure profitability for assigned projects.
  • Manage change events and process prime and subcontractor contract change orders.
  • Assist with timely completion of accounting-related duties (invoicing, collections, AP invoice approvals, contract issuance, reporting).
  • Prepare and assist with project estimating as needed.
Preconstruction, Contracts & Procurement
  • Support the preconstruction process.
  • Create scope of work assignments for subcontractors and vendors.
  • Negotiate subcontracts with external vendors to reach profitable agreements.
  • Determine needed resources (workforce, equipment, and materials) with attention to budgetary limitations.
  • Work to find new vendors and suppliers for expanding markets to create a more competitive project.
  • Work with engineering and preconstruction to obtain permits and licenses from appropriate authorities.
  • Monitor compliance to applicable codes, QA/QC policies, and performance standards.
  • Ensure adherence to all quality, health, and safety standards and report issues in a timely basis.
  • Prepare, review, and submit internal and external job status reporting; evaluate progress and prepare detailed reports (including profit status).
  • Ensure reporting is completed timely and accurately using company sanctioned software.
Client & Partner Relationship Management
  • Develop and maintain working relationships with clients, subcontractors, vendors, and other agencies of the project team.
  • Collaborate with engineers, architects, consultants, estimators, and other partners to determine project specifications.
  • Continue to build and maintain relationships with clients and design teams to support a stable and growing backlog.
  • Develop working relationships with industry partners by contacting new and existing customers to discuss needs and nurture relationships for future projects.
  • Manage and mentor project team members; provide oversight and training for assigned Project Coordinators, Project Engineers, and Assistant Project Managers.
